Ensuring Safe and Compliant Dumpster Placement

Correct placement of the dumpster is equally critical as obtaining approvals. Local laws require dumpsters to be placed safely, avoiding traffic and emergency paths. Correct placement minimizes hazards and property damage. We advise on optimal placement for safety, compliance, and convenience.

Considering the ground and surroundings ensures stability and safety. Soft, uneven, or sloped ground can cause tipping, and proximity to utilities or vegetation may pose risks. Rules for Waste Disposal and Restricted Items

Dumpster rentals come with restrictions on the types of materials that can be disposed of, and Fort Worth enforces these rules to protect the environment and public health. Certain items, including hazardous chemicals, electronics, and flammables, are not allowed in standard dumpster rentals. Not following these rules may result in penalties, legal liability, or extra disposal fees. All customers are educated on proper disposal rules and prohibited items before their dumpster is delivered.

Proper segregation of waste is another critical aspect of compliance. Construction debris, yard waste, and household trash may have different disposal requirements under local regulations.
